Case SUMMARY

Lee-Thomas v. Prince George’s County Public Schools

Our client works as a paraprofessional with the Prince George’s County Public Schools system. She suffers from a hearing impairment, chronic vertigo, and carpal tunnel syndrome. She requested reasonable accommodations for months but was consistently either denied or ignored. The Defendant filed a motion for summary judgment requesting that the court dismiss our client’s complaint without a trial, but we convinced the Judge to deny their motion by showing that the few accommodations that were granted were broken, ineffective, or otherwise unreasonable.
